Mór Jókai's "The Poor Plutocrats" is a masterful exploration of the juxtaposition between wealth and social standing, intricately woven into the fabric of 19th-century Hungarian society. Jókai employs a rich, descriptive literary style that combines humor and satire, reflecting the absurdities of both the upper echelons of society and the struggles of the lower classes.
